Academic Decathlon is an annual high school academic competition organized by the non-profit United States Academic Decathlon. The competition consists of seven objective multiple choice tests, two subjective performance events, and an essay. Gold, silver, and bronze medals are awarded for each individual event and team finishes.   The Academic Decathlon program promotes student achievement and provides the opportunity for students to realize the potential of their intellectual ability to appreciate the value of academic pursuit.
